Veck SE Crashes Banished FOREVER!

Tuesday, April 10th, 2007

NOES!Thanks to the invaluable help of OogyBoogy, I’ve narrowed down the silly crash problems with Veck SE. Cheers mate! I’ve also added XInput support.

The problems, which don’t affect Veck 2 as I completely re-wrote the control system for that, are basically shitty coding - not checking ranges and the like. When I put the control system together I was under pressure to get it finished for the vector compo, and, well, good coding practice sorta went out the window :D
